Subject: [PATCH v4] Avoid mixing custom and OpenSSL BIO functions

This addresses the root cause of the BIO_set_data conflict that
c82207a548db47623a2bfa2447babdaa630302b9 attempted to address. That fix was
really just a workaround. The real root cause was that postgres was mixing up
two BIO implementations, each of which expected to be driving the BIO.

Mixing them up did not actually do any good. The Port and PGconn structures
already maintained the file descriptors. The socket BIO's copy, configured via
BIO_set_fd, wasn't even being used because my_BIO_s_socket replaced read and
write anyway. We've been essentially keeping extra state around, and relying
on it being unused:

- gets - Not implemented by sockets and not used by libssl.
- puts - Not used by libssl. If it were, it would break the special SIGPIPE and
  interrupt handling postgres aiming for.
- ctrl - (More on this later)
- create - This is just setting up state that we don't use.
- destroy - This is a no-op because we use BIO_NOCLOSE. In fact it's important
  that it's a no-op because otherwise OpenSSL would close the socket under
  postgres' feet!
- callback_ctrl - Not implemented by sockets.

That leaves ctrl. ctrl is a bunch of operations (it's ioctl). The only
operation that matters is BIO_CTRL_FLUSH, which is implemented as a no-op. All
other operations are unused. It's once again good that they're unused because
otherwise OpenSSL might mess with postgres's socket, break the assumptions
around interrupt handling, etc.

Instead, simply implement a very basic ctrl ourselves and drop the other
functions. This avoids the risk that future OpenSSL upgrades add some feature
to BIO_s_socket's ctrl which conflicts with postgres.

Once we've done that, we're free to use BIO_set_data. While BIO_set_app_data
works fine, I've reverted back to BIO_set_data because it's more commonly used.
app_data depends on OpenSSL's "ex_data" mechanism, which is a tad heavier under
the hood.

As this is no longer related to BIO_s_socket or calling SSL_set_fd, I've
renamed the methods to reference the PGconn and Port types instead.

+static long
+port_bio_ctrl(BIO *h, int cmd, long num, void *ptr)
+{
+	long		res;
+	Port	   *port = (Port *) BIO_get_data(h);
+
+	switch (cmd)
+	{
+		case BIO_CTRL_EOF:
+			/*
+			 * This should not be needed. port_bio_read already has a way to
+			 * signal EOF to OpenSSL. However, OpenSSL made an undocumented,
+			 * backwards-incompatible change and now expects EOF via BIO_ctrl.
+			 * See https://github.com/openssl/openssl/issues/8208
+			 */
+			res = port->last_read_was_eof;
+			break;
+		case BIO_CTRL_FLUSH:
+			/* libssl expects all BIOs to support BIO_flush. */
+			res = 1;
+			break;
+		default:
+			res = 0;
+			break;
+	}
+
+	return res;
+}
